In accordance with the convergence-projection speculation, an individual nerve mobile while in the spinal wire gets nociceptive enter both of those from The interior organs and from nociceptors coming in the skin and muscles. The Mind has no technique for distinguishing whether or not the excitation arose from the somatic buildings or with the visceral organs.

Is there any physiological basis for differentiating amongst acute and Persistent pain? Tiny is understood about the effects of prolonged pain about the central anxious method. There exists some proof which the changeover from acute pain to Continual pain alters individuals' neurophysiology in a means that makes them somewhat unique from people with acute pain. In arthritic rats, such as, you will discover improvements from the peripheral nerves that alter their range of reaction to utilized stimuli, and there might be changes in the central pathways for pain transmission likewise (Guilbaud et al.

Opioid-induced hyperalgesia (OIH) is really a sort of secondary hyperalgesia which can materialize when having opioid-centered painkiller drugs for an extended period. OIH means these medications change how your body handles pain signals, making pain sense way more intensive.

Psychological and somatic elements aren't absolutely different in retaining pain. For example, strain and anxiety boost the two muscle contraction and sympathetic outflow and will be anticipated to exacerbate any ongoing pain issue to which they contribute.
